What to Do After a Car Accident

1. Stay Put

Never leave the scene of an accident, no matter how minor it might seem. Pull to the side of the road, call 911, and, if you feel able to safely do so, check on the well-being of any others involved in the crash. Don't move or reposition an injured person because this could unintentionally cause them harm. And never, ever admit fault for an accident.

2. Gather Evidence

accident lawyerIt's time to start protecting yourself. Using your smartphone camera, photograph the accident scene, being sure to get plenty of images of any vehicle damage. Also, if there were witnesses to the crash, get their contact information in case you need to call on them later for statements.

3. Swap Insurance Information

Exchange insurance details with other parties involved in the incident. Then, place a call to your own insurer and report the crash. In some instances, an insurer may dispatch an agent to the scene to start a formal assessment. 

4. Get Cleared by Medical Personnel

Medical personnel will usually come to the scene, even in cases where the likelihood of serious injury is slim. Even if you feel fine, get checked out anyway; some injuries are not immediately apparent. If you have been hurt, either seriously or just a few scrapes or bruises, document what medical treatments you've received; also, know who to contact in case you or your accident lawyer need copies of medical records.
